Obviously the offensive and defensive line will be huge factors in the success of Bell next year. We lost quite a bit on both sides of the ball. Some receivers and db's will also have to pick it up for Bell next year.
Strenghts-running backs,quarterback, linebackers, defensive ends,speed, very skilled, experienced, and loads of talent. They'll get better as the year goes by.
Weakness-For now both sides of the line but keep in mind we do have key players returning.
Key players- Corey Davenport, John Dudley Hilton, Dominic Carton, Cody Davenport, Ben Madon, Taylor Mills,
there's plenty more but I don't have the time to mention them all. Not trying to slight anyone.
Players that will be missed. Cody Marcum, Mike Howard, Joseph Collett, Matt Raines, again many more but not enough time to mention them all. It was a great group.
To win it all- line play, keep the desire they already have, running the ball (which should be outstanding this year), passing game to improve (qb Madon will be a player talked about quite a bit, he has all the tools and receivers to throw to).
I have no results from the weight room or 40 time. But I know they hit the weight room hard EVERY YEAR. And the speed, everyone knows about Corey Davenport.
Prediction-you never know. It's a long season but this bunch has the chance to win it all. We have to improve in certain areas and work hard in all areas. Staying injury free is always crucial. If we have line play that improves every game, I think it's ours for the taking. Just my opinion.
